I have a Motorola surfboard conneced to a RP614 router, which is like fifty bucks new I think. I supply internet access to my entire house with about 8 roomates. I highly recommend this netgear router. It has a configuration page where you can easily, and I mean easily adjust what mac address your isp will see, and if your pingable, what local ip's you can assign or dhcp out for your computers etc. Being able to filter services, or ports etc, and with the ability to see all attached devices on your network, current ip config info from the service provider, anyway it is very handy - even emails you with log info should something happnen. Anyway, I really like it and all the people in the house get amazing speedy internet access - 100 and it seems/feels like you are the only one connected to the cablemodem.
